With four trophies, the USWNT (United States Women’s National Team) is also the most successful team in the competition. The USA are the reigning FIFA Women’s World Cup champions. The losing semi-finalists will meet for the third-place playoff at Brisbane’s Lang Park a day prior.Ī total of 10 stadiums - six in Australia and four in New Zealand - will play host to the 64 matches of the 2023 FIFA Women’s World Cup. The final will be played at the Sydney Olympic Stadium, the main venue for the Sydney 2000 Olympics, on August 20. Teams in each group will face each other in single-legged round-robin matches and the top two sides will progress to the round of 16. ![]() For the group stage, the teams have been divided equally into eight groups of four teams each. The women's football World Cup will follow the traditional group stage-knockout format.
